網(wǎng)站設(shè)計中CSS的應(yīng)用與優(yōu)化
在現(xiàn)代網(wǎng)站建設(shè)中,CSS(層疊樣式表)發(fā)揮著***關(guān)重要的作用,它不僅能幫助我們設(shè)計美觀的界面,還能提高網(wǎng)頁的加載速度和用戶體驗,本文將探討如何在網(wǎng)站設(shè)計中有效運用CSS。
一、理解CSS基礎(chǔ)
理解CSS的基本概念是制作網(wǎng)站的前提,CSS用于描述網(wǎng)頁的外觀和格式,包括顏色、字體、布局等,掌握CSS選擇器、屬性和值的基本概念,是設(shè)計網(wǎng)站的基礎(chǔ)。
二、合理布局設(shè)計
在網(wǎng)站設(shè)計中,合理的布局***關(guān)重要,利用CSS的盒模型、網(wǎng)格布局和響應(yīng)式設(shè)計,可以創(chuàng)建適應(yīng)不同設(shè)備和屏幕尺寸的網(wǎng)頁布局,使用CSS的Flexbox和Grid布局系統(tǒng),可以更加靈活地控制元素的排列和對齊方式。
三. 優(yōu)化用戶體驗
CSS不僅用于設(shè)計美觀的界面,還可以通過優(yōu)化頁面加載速度來提升用戶體驗,優(yōu)化CSS文件大小、減少選擇器的復(fù)雜性、使用雪碧圖等技術(shù),都可以提高網(wǎng)頁的加載速度,利用CSS動畫和過渡效果,可以增強用戶的交互體驗。
四、實踐中的注意事項
在實際運用中,需要注意避免過度使用CSS導(dǎo)致的頁面加載緩慢問題,要關(guān)注不同瀏覽器對CSS的兼容性,確保網(wǎng)站在不同瀏覽器上都能正常顯示,不斷學(xué)習(xí)***新的CSS技術(shù)和趨勢,如CSS預(yù)處理器、模塊化CSS等,有助于提高網(wǎng)站的設(shè)計水平和開發(fā)效率。
在網(wǎng)站設(shè)計中合理運用CSS,不僅可以提高網(wǎng)站的美觀度,還能優(yōu)化用戶體驗和頁面加載速度,掌握CSS基礎(chǔ)概念,理解布局設(shè)計原理,優(yōu)化用戶體驗,并注意實踐中的注意事項,是制作***網(wǎng)站的關(guān)鍵。